Job Title: Technical Trainer/Continuous Improvement Champion

Summary of Job

Instructs and lectures on safe operations of machinery and equipment. Utilizes existing training program as well as creates and conducts technical training programs for all new hires, promoted employees and identifies training needs of existing team members. Determines training objectives that teach ability to operate all types of full converting line and finishing equipment within Pregis standards for waste, quality, and productivity.

Implement training programs, manuals/handouts, and designs hands-on practical exercises. Administers written and practical exams and evaluates trainees' performance. Collaborates with human resources, safety, shift supervision and operators as related to employee training needs. Provides innovative/creative solutions for opportunities and/or continuous improvements.

Essential Functions and Responsibilities

  • Performs skills gap analysis using DMAIC methods and defines training objectives.
  • Holds Kaizen events as needed to address recommended solutions.
  • Collaborates with human resources, safety, shift supervision and operators related to employees' training needs.
  • Identifies any systemic or individual skills deficiencies and recommends solutions.
  • Enhances training programs, including outlines, text, handouts, tests and hands-on practical exercises.
  • Administers written and practical exams and evaluates trainees' performance.
  • Coordinates and schedules training events.
  • Maintains records of completed training sessions.
  • Performs other duties and/or projects assigned.
